The desirability of fixed Rate mortgages in the UK depends upon the future direction of interest rates. For latest views on the direction of interest rates and inflation see this blog category - Interest Rates
Generally it is advisable to take a fixed rate mortgage under the following conditions:
- Inflation and interest rates are likely to rise
- Interest rates are undergoing a period of volatility
- You need the security of knowing what your monthly payments will be
